The "" is the mechanism that changes how a program behaves. Often, this is achieved through a DLL Hijacking attack. This technique exploits the way Windows searches for files. When a legitimate program looks for a specific DLL, the system checks the application's folder before moving on to system directories. Malware can place a malicious version of a DLL (the wrapper) in the application's folder. When the user runs the legitimate software, the system loads the malicious DLL from the local folder first, allowing the code inside to run stealthily.
